For the first time The Uncommon Wisdom of Oprah Winfrey tells the incredibly moving story of America's most beloved star in her own words. She evokes her impoverished childhood in the Deep South, her heralded rise as America's most successful talk show host, her experience as a movie actress and Academy Award nominee, and her life as a single, enormously wealthy black woman in a white, male-dominated world.This unforgettable collection of her comments and views on family, success, weight loss, relationships, and much more, intimately reveals Oprah's passions, hurts, and ambitions.

Filled with hundreds of quotations, The Uncommon Wisdom of Oprah Winfrey plumbs such sensitive subjects as the abuse she suffered from relatives when she was a child, her experimentation with drugs, her feelings about the enormous success of her show, how she relates to her family, and the causes and charities that drive her.

For instance, on:

- Success: "Don't be satisfied with just one success-and don't give up after failure".

- Her weight: "If I'm not every woman, I definitely have been every size!"

- Mr. Right: (before she was involved with Stedman Graham) "Mr. Right's coming, but he's in Africa and he's walkin'".

- Responsibility: "To those of us that much is given, much is expected".

- Her business ability: "I don't do anything unless it feels good. I don't move on logic. I move on my gut. And I have a good gut!"

- Life: "Don't live your life to please other people".

Oprah Winfrey perhaps best summed up her own sense of self when she said: "If you seek what is honorable, what is good, what is the truth of your life, all the other things you could not imagine come as a matter ofcourse".
